Understanding the Usual Suspects
Okay, so what are the usual suspects that contribute to the daily traffic snarls in Delhi NCR? Let's break it down. First off, sheer volume is a massive factor. The number of vehicles on the road has exploded over the past few years, far outpacing the growth of road infrastructure. Add to that the rapid urbanization and the constant influx of people moving to Delhi NCR for work and opportunities, and you've got a recipe for congestion. Another major culprit is ongoing construction. Delhi NCR is perpetually under construction, with new roads, flyovers, and metro lines being built (or repaired). While these projects are meant to improve infrastructure in the long run, they often lead to temporary road closures and diversions, causing bottlenecks and delays.
Then there's the issue of poor traffic management. Inefficient traffic signals, inadequate enforcement of traffic rules, and a lack of coordination between different agencies can all exacerbate congestion. Plus, let's not forget the impact of VIP movements and protests, which can bring entire sections of the city to a standstill. You also have to consider the weather. Heavy rains, fog, or even extreme heat can significantly impact traffic flow, reducing visibility and causing accidents. Beyond the Jam: Long-Term Solutions
Okay, so we've talked about the immediate causes and how to navigate the daily traffic jams, but what about long-term solutions? How can we actually fix the underlying problems that cause so much congestion in Delhi NCR? Well, it's a complex issue with no easy answers, but there are several strategies that could make a significant difference. Investing in public transportation is crucial. Expanding the metro network, improving bus services, and promoting cycling and walking can all help reduce the number of cars on the road. Encouraging the use of public transport involves making it more convenient, affordable, and reliable. This can be achieved through measures such as increasing the frequency of buses and trains, integrating different modes of transport, and providing real-time information about public transport schedules and routes.
Another key area is improving traffic management. This includes optimizing traffic signal timings, implementing intelligent transportation systems, and enforcing traffic rules more effectively. Smart traffic management can help improve traffic flow, reduce congestion, and enhance road safety. Urban planning also plays a crucial role in alleviating traffic congestion. Encouraging mixed-use development, promoting walkable neighborhoods, and creating compact, transit-oriented communities can reduce the need for long commutes and decrease reliance on private vehicles. Additionally, implementing policies that discourage private vehicle use, such as congestion pricing and parking restrictions, can help shift travel behavior towards more sustainable modes of transport. By adopting a comprehensive approach that addresses both the supply and demand sides of transportation, Delhi NCR can work towards creating a more efficient, sustainable, and livable urban environment.

The Environmental Impact of Traffic Jams
Beyond the frustration and time wasted, traffic jams have a significant environmental impact. All those idling engines are pumping out harmful pollutants into the air, contributing to air pollution and respiratory problems. Delhi NCR already struggles with poor air quality, and traffic congestion only makes the problem worse. The emissions from vehicles contain pollutants such as particulate matter, nitrogen oxides, and carbon monoxide, which can have serious health effects. Exposure to these pollutants can exacerbate respiratory conditions, increase the risk of heart disease, and even lead to premature death. Traffic congestion also contributes to greenhouse gas emissions, which are a major driver of climate change. The more cars on the road, the more carbon dioxide is released into the atmosphere, contributing to global warming and its associated impacts.
